Job description

Working Mechanical / Piping Site Supervisor

We are looking for an experienced and hands-on Working Mechanical / Piping Site Supervisor to join our team and take responsibility for the day-to-day supervision, coordination and delivery of mechanical and piping works on site.

The successful candidate will have a strong mechanical or piping background and be confident supervising site operatives, pipefitters, mechanical trades and subcontractors. This is a working supervisor position, so you will be expected to lead from the front and get involved with the work when required.

You will ensure mechanical and piping activities are delivered safely, efficiently, to a high standard and in line with project specifications, drawings and programme requirements.
